Developer

用作链接

在大多数情况下,这可以通过在名称的空格部分插入一个连字符 (-) 来获得。

链接的结构由“https://icon-master.com/media/”+“名称”+“.svg”组成。

After the rain → After-the-rain

下面是示例代码。

第一种使用直接链接。所以比第二个示例代码显示得更快,因为里面没有任何处理。

<img src="https://icon-master.com/media/After-the-rain.svg" />
<img src="https://icon-master.com/i/After-the-rain/000000" />

更改 svg (css) 的颜色

<div class="_icon_maeter"></div>
._icon_maeter {
  width: 48px;
  height: 48px;
  background-color: red;
  -webkit-mask: url(https://icon-master.com/media/After-the-rain.svg) no-repeat center;
  mask: url(https://icon-master.com/media/After-the-rain.svg) no-repeat center;
}

如果控制台显示CORS,请下载。

另请注意,默认大小为 48px。如果你想使用48px以外的,请下载。

通过链接选择颜色

您可以使用“https://icon-master.com/i/”+“名称”+“/hex”更改它。

下面是示例代码。

<object style="width: 48px; height: 48px" data="https://icon-master.com/i/After-the-rain/000000?type=string" />
<object style="width: 48px; height: 48px" data="https://icon-master.com/i/After-the-rain/F00?type=string" />

以字符串形式获取(仅限服务器)

也可以设置一个“查询”。 “type=base64”或“type=base64url”

下面是示例代码。

const str = await fetch("https://icon-master.com/i/After-the-rain/000000")

console.log(str)
// <svg xmlns="http://www.w3.org/2000/svg" width="48" height="48" ...

base64

const base64 = await fetch("https://icon-master.com/i/After-the-rain/000000?type=base64")

console.log(base64)
// PHN2ZyB4bWxucz0iaHR0cDovL3d3dy53My5v...